
Chuck Russell, Visionary Behind The Mask, Dies at 74
Chuck Russell, the director of The Mask and A Nightmare on Elm Street 3: Dream Warriors, died at his San Diego-area home on July 22 at age 74. TMZ first reported the death, with Deadline and Variety confirming; the family’s survivors include wife Ania and children Logan, Riley and Carlyn. Russell’s career also included the 1988 The Blob remake, the 1996 film Eraser, and the 2002 hit The Scorpion King, among other projects in film and television.
